Night mode

Epic Rap Battles of History - Season 3 Episode 12 Artists vs. TMNT

Trailer
Teenage Mutant Ninja Turtles go head to head versus four Renaissance Artists in this episode of Epic Rap Battles of History.

First Air Date: Sep 26, 2010

Last Air date: Feb 12, 2025

Season: 7 Season

Episode: 89 Episode

Runtime: 26 minutes

IMDb: 7.30/10 by 36.00 users

Popularity: 61.9842

Language: English